Lars JENSSEN Obituary

JENSSEN, Lars Our beloved Lars Jenssen, husband, father, son, brother, friend, soccer coach and player, culinary mastermind, and owner and creator of DraftingSteals.com passed on Sept. 3rd, 2016 at age 52. In the words of his daughter Lena, "He was a kind and caring person who always put others before himself." Born Dec. 15th, 1963 to Mary "Risa" Selover Jenssen and Thomas Alan Jenssen. Survived by wife Rayna Thompson Jenssen, daughter Lena Ann Jenssen, son Gunnar Kale Jenssen, Kristin Bonnesen, parents Tom and Kitty Jenssen and Risa and Arlen Bass, siblings Christa Jenssen and Thea and Dan Shapiro, and nieces Lilah and Ella Shapiro. A gathering will be held in celebration of Lars's life at the Vernet Building on Thursday Sept. 8th, 405 Corry St., Yellow Springs, OH 45387. The family will start receiving guests at 5pm, followed by snacks, refreshment, slideshow, and hiking from 6-7:30pm. A formal sharing of memories will be held from 7:30-8:30pm. In lieu of sending flowers, we ask that donations go to the Lars Jenssen Soccer Scholarship Fund at Wright-Patt Credit Union to support soccer players in need.
